Yürek: What does the surname Yürek mean?

The last name Yürek is a Turkish surname meaning "heart". It originated in the Middle East and dates back as far as the Ottoman Empire, which reigned over the region for centuries. Historical records suggest that members of the Yürek family were involved in a variety of fields including trade, industry and politics during the Ottoman period.

The surname has since spread beyond Turkey and can be found in many countries across the world. As a surname, Yürek reflects a person's inner strength and passion. The term has been used in a variety of contexts to inspire courage and resilience in its bearer. Yürek: Where does the name Yürek come from?

The last name Yürek is most common in Turkey today, where it is estimated that approximately 107,010 people bear the surname. Yürek is usually a Turkish-language name, often spelt Yurek or Yureg. It can have several meanings such as “heart”, “soul”, “willpower” or “courage”. This name is also found in small numbers among people of Turkish descent in other countries, such as Germany, Austria, Bulgaria, Kosovo, Syria, and the Netherlands.

There are some variants of the surname, including Yürekli and Yüreğir. The variant name Yurek is more widespread in the United States but still much rarer than in Turkey.
